What can I see and do near Georgia's Old Capital Museum?
Old Governor's Mansion, Central State Hospital Museum and Andalusia feature a variety of fascinating exhibits to see while you're in town. Learn about local history at St. Stephen's Episcopal Church and Andalusia Farm. If you want to see more of the surrounding area, you might plan a visit to Georgia Military College and Georgia College.
